The UK Ministry of Defence reported that Russia has maintained pressure in the east of Ukraine's Kharkiv oblast. Russian forces are highly likely within several hundred metres of the Oskil river in a narrow salient approximately 20km south of the town of Kupiansk.
It is likely that continued Russian attacks are complicating Ukrainian operations on the east bank of the Oskil. On 15 October 2024, regional Ukrainian authorities ordered the civilian evacuation of several population centres in the area. Russia will likely continue to make gains in the area in coming weeks.
Russian forces have been making sporadic attempts to regain control of Kupiansk since losing the town in a Ukrainian counter-offensive in September 2022. The town is situated on the Oskil river and is a rail hub supporting Ukrainian operations in the area.

The Ministry of Defense of the Russian Federation reported that in Liptsy and Volchansk directions, units of the Sever Group of Forces inflicted losses on formations of the 57th Motorised Infantry Brigade of the AFU and 125th Territorial Defence Brigade near Volchansk and Liptsy (Kharkov region).
The AFU losses amounted to up to 55 Ukrainian troops and two motor vehicles. One field ammunition depot was destroyed.
Units of the Zapad Group of Forces improved the tactical situation along the front line. Losses were inflicted on manpower and hardware of the 53rd, 63rd, 67th mechanised brigades of the AFU, and 119th Territorial Defence Brigade near Novolyubovka, Chervonaya Dibrova (Lugansk People's Republic), and Grigorovka (Donetsk People's Republic). Three counter-attacks launched by the enemy's assault detachments were repelled.
The AFU losses amounted to more than 350 troops, two motor vehicles, one UK-made 105-mm L119 gun, one U.S.-made 155-mm M198 howitzer, and one U.S.-made 105-mm M119 gun. One Anklav-N electronic warfare station was destroyed.
As a result of successful operations, units of the Yug Group of Forces liberated Zoryanoye (Donetsk People's Republic).
Losses were inflicted on manpower and hardware of the 54th Mechanised Brigade, 59th Motorised Infantry Brigade, 3rd, 10th mountain assault brigades of the AFU, and 119th Territorial Defence Brigade near Konstantinovka, Kurakhovo, Nikiforovka, and Zvanovka (Donetsk People's Republic). Two counter-attacks launched by the enemy's assault detachments were repelled. One field ammunition depot was destroyed.
The AFU losses amounted to up to 830 troops, two motor vehicles, and two Anklav-N electronic warfare stations.
Units of the Tsentr Group of Forces continued advancing to the depth of the enemy's defences. Losses were inflicted on manpower and hardware of the 42nd, 93rd, 100th mechanised brigades, 59th Motorised Infantry Brigade, 142nd Infantry Brigade of the AFU, and 1st National Guard Brigade near Sukhaya Balka, Krasnoarmeysk, Vozdvizhenka, Dzerzhinsk, Dimitrov, and Udachnoye (Donetsk People's Republic). Five counter-attacks launched by the AFU assault detachments were repelled.
The AFU losses amounted to up to 460 troops, two motor vehicles, one 122-mm Grad MLRS launcher, two 122-mm D-30 howitzers, and one 100-mm Rapira gun. One ammunition depot was wiped out.
Units of the Vostok Group of Forces improved the tactical situation. Losses were inflicted on formations of the 72nd Mechanised Brigade of the AFU and 127th Territorial Defence Brigade near Dobrovolye and Shakhtyorskoye (Donetsk People's Republic).
The AFU losses amounted to up to 115 troops, two motor vehicles, one U.S.-made 155-mm Paladin self-propelled artillery system, one French-made 155-mm CAESAR self-propelled artillery system, and one 155-mm Bogdana self-propelled artillery system.
Units of the Dnepr Groups of Forces inflicted losses on manpower and hardware of the 150th Mechanised Brigade of the AFU, 34th Marine Brigade, 121st, 124th territorial defence brigades, and 3rd National Guard Brigade near Lobkovoye (Zaporozhye region), Ilyinka (Dnepropetrovsk region), Pridneprovskoye, Gavrilovka, and Korabel Island (Kherson region).
The AFU losses amounted to up to 50 troops and five motor vehicles.
Operational-Tactical Aviation, attack unmanned aerial vehicles, and Missile Troops and Artillery of the Russian Groups of Forces struck objects of fuel and power infrastructure of the AFU, military airfields, as well as engaged the AFU manpower clusters and military hardware in 138 areas.
Air defence units shot down three U.S.-made HIMARS MLRS projectiles and 31 fixed-wing unmanned aerial vehicles.
In total, since the beginning of the special military operation, 646 aircraft, 283 helicopters, 33,824 unmanned aerial vehicles, 582 anti-aircraft missile systems, 18,735 tanks and other armoured fighting vehicles, 1,477 MLRS combat vehicles, 16,372 field artillery guns and mortars, and 27,407 units of support military vehicles have been neutralised.
